Tasmania needs a ‘National Stage’ for Devils to dance on

The Tasmania JackJumpers wish to throw their support behind the Tasmania Devils in their ongoing quest to have a stadium built so they can take their place as the 19th team in the AFL competition.
As the Devils make a compelling submission to the Project of State Significance process, JackJumpers CEO Christine Finnegan said it’s an important time for Tasmanians to show their support for the team and the project.
“We understand the very complex nature of funding such large infrastructure projects, however this stadium is paramount to the Devils participation in the AFL” Finnegan said.
“The Devils are more than just a football team. They will join us in representing the pride of Tasmania on the national sporting stage.
“It’s a big stage and it’s a big deal to earn Tassie’s place on it” she said.
Tasmania has long been ignored on the national and international sporting stage despite its many achievements and we now have the opportunity to showcase our great state to the world via the sporting landscape and the economic and social benefits of this cannot be underestimated.
“We believe the JackJumpers have proved how sport can unite communities, bring people together and bring joy, and how truly passionate and competitive the Tasmanian spirit is” Finnegan said.
“We have the opportunity to continue progress the state forward, continuing to create inspiration and aspiration for future generations. The alternative would be nothing short of devastating and stall progress and prosperity significantly” Finnegan said.
There is so much evidence to support the role sport plays in preventative health strategies at all stages of life and this should not be underestimated in relation to the Devils.
The Tasmania JackJumpers support the Devils’ submission and ask the broader JackJumpers family across the state to do the same. We look forward to working with the Devils long into the future and for Tasmania to become a sporting and entertainment powerhouse.
